Job Description:

Full-time, year-round position to provide coordination, supervision, management and oversight for the operation of SFSC's Nursing Education Department.

Duties and Responsibilities:
  • Plans and coordinates the accreditation process for the Nursing Education programs.
    Prepares self-studies.
    Plans and coordinates site visit.
    Conducts on-going program outcomes assessment.
  • Develops program curriculum and revises as appropriate.
    Meets and plans with the Dean, Health Sciences and faculty members responsible for Bachelor's/ Associate Degree in Nursing, Practical Nursing, Nursing Assistant, and continuing education for nurses.
    Guides the revision & development of course outlines; submits suggested outlines for group approval.
    Monitors curriculum of all programs under the rules and regulations of the Florida Board of Nursing and nursing accrediting agency.
  • Plans and coordinates all programs in the department.
    Submits course planning sheets and course schedules at the appropriate times.
    Ensures that full-time and adjunct faculty are appropriately certified and contracted.
  • Assists with departmental staffing.
    Makes hiring recommendations for staffing to administration.
    Prepares requests for advertising positions, providing suggestions for appropriate text and placement.
    Interviews candidates applying for staff positions.
    Provides orientation to the new nursing faculty.
    Evaluates faculty.
    Provides for distribution of instructional load to faculty as per College procedure.
    Facilitates faculty involvement in departmental programs, committees and other activities.
  • Teaches courses in the Nursing Education program as required. (Teaching assignments must exceed 264 hours per year to be eligible for overload pay.)
  • Participates in budget planning and managing.
    Presents proposals for budget planning.
    Attends meetings for budget planning and review.
    Monitors the current budget and submits amendments as necessary.
  • Develops plans for the recruitment of students and is actively involved in selection and placement of students.
    Applies the entrance requirements for all programs.
    Works with Director of Community Relations to prepare program brochures.
    Works with the college recruiter to plan and carry out strategies for recruitment into the programs such as: developing surveys, writing informational communications, participating in career programs.
    Counsels with prospective students.
    Reviews credentials of applicants and helps in the selection of students.
  • Assists in the selection, organization, and coordination of clinical learning experiences for students in Nursing Education programs.
    Visits and evaluates the community health agencies.
    Prepares and activates a formal agreement with each of the health agencies used as clinical sites for student experience.
    Assures students meet facility requirements.
  • Participates in the administrative functions of the College.
    Chairs meetings with Nursing Education faculty and staff.
    Attends meetings such as:
    Chairperson, Faculty, Staff, Curriculum, and Board meetings.
    Actively participates in college committee work.
    Attends and coordinates Nursing ceremonies; attends necessary College ceremonial and social functions.
  • Reviews and recommends teaching materials.
    Periodically reviews and updates the Learning Resource holdings.
    Looks for and reviews new textbooks.
    Monitors the inventory of audiovisual materials and maintains current resources.
  • Maintains responsibility for equipment and supplies for the department.
    Recommends the purchase of equipment and supplies.
    Ensures that the nursing facility is maintained appropriately.
    Keeps a current inventory record of equipment and materials.
